Stories can be vast, encompassing a multitude of experiences, perspectives, and arcs. Having multiple main characters can offer a richer tapestry to the narrative, but it also comes with its own set of challenges. Here’s how to master the craft:

1. Define Each Character’s Purpose:
Every character should have a distinct role in the story. Ask yourself: What does this character bring to the table that no other character can?

Example: In George R.R. Martin’s “A Song of Ice and Fire” series, characters like Daenerys, Jon, and Tyrion offer vastly different perspectives, each vital to the story’s depth.

2. Distinguish Voices:
Each main character should have a unique voice. This can be reflected in their dialogue, internal thoughts, and even the narrative style when the story shifts to their perspective.

3. Balance the Spotlight:
Ensure that no character is overshadowed for too long. While some characters might naturally dominate certain parts of the story, it’s essential to give each main character their due time.

4. Interconnect Their Journeys:
Multiple protagonists work best when their stories are interconnected, either through shared goals, conflicts, or relationships.

Example: In the novel “Cloud Atlas” by David Mitchell, the lives and stories of various protagonists are intricately linked, even across different timelines.

5. Ensure Varied Development:
Just as each character has a unique voice, they should also have a unique development arc. Diversity in their growth paths keeps the narrative fresh and engaging.

6. Handle Transitions Smoothly:
Switching between characters can be jarring if not done carefully. Use tools like chapter breaks, distinct narrative styles, or intertwined events to signal shifts.

7. Limit the Number:
While multiple main characters can enrich a story, too many can make it confusing. Know where to draw the line to avoid overwhelming the reader.

8. Resolve Their Arcs:
Each main character’s journey should have a resolution by the story’s end, even if it’s not a traditionally “happy” one. This offers closure to readers who’ve invested in each character.

9. Seek Feedback:
With so many characters and intertwined plots, feedback becomes crucial. Beta readers can offer insights into whether each character feels fleshed out and if their interconnections are clear and compelling.

Conclusion:
Crafting a narrative with multiple main characters is a challenge that, when executed well, can result in a deeply layered and unforgettable story. It requires careful planning, a clear vision, and a deep understanding of each character’s role in the larger narrative. When done right, readers are offered a multifaceted journey that resonates on multiple levels.